Short Term Studentship Program | STS 2010 Announced for Under Graduate Medical Students by ICMR
What is this all about?
Short Term Studentship Program 2010 by The Indian Council of Medical Research.
On behalf of Dr VM Katoch, Director General, Indian Council of Medical Research and Secretary, Department of Health Research, applications are invited from interested undergraduate medical students to participate in the STS 2010 Program.
About the Program
The Indian Council of Medical Research initiated the Short Term Studentship Program in 1979 in order to promote interest and aptitude for research among medical undergraduates. The main objective of this program is to provide an opportunity to undergraduate medical students to familiarize themselves with research methodology and techniques by being associated for a short duration with their seniors on ongoing research program or by undertaking independent projects. This may serve as an incentive for them to take up research as a career in the future. The Institution must provide the student with all facilities for carrying out research.
During the last 30 years, medical undergraduate students of various medical colleges in the country have shown keen interest in Council’s Short Term Research Studentship program. The Council has decided to continue this program by awarding limited number of studentships to deserving undergraduate students during the vacation for the year 2010.
Who Can Apply?
Undergraduate Medical Students
Stipend
The value of the studentship will be Rs. 2500/- per month for 2 months’ duration and is meant to be a stipend for the student.

Selection and execution details
1.The selection of the candidates for award of research studentship will be done after technical evaluation of the research plan by a panel of experts. About 500 students will be selected.
2.The results will be displayed on ICMR website in April 2010.
3.No sanction letters will be issued individually to the students/ guide. The students should print out the results from the website for future reference. Upto 25 students may be selected from any medical college.
4. The selected student is expected to complete the project in any two given months between April and September 2010 and submit the report before the last date of submission. The detailed guidance on this will be available at the time the results are declared. The students will be awarded stipend and certificate only if their report is approved.
Submission deadline: Online Submission of Form will be made available from 15th January 2010 to 15th February, 2010
